    I have the safari-style shirtdress in both colors, the beige and khaki, and the shirts, too. I’ve been wearing them tons! I’m large-busted with relatively narrow shoulders, and the safari/military style pockets and epaulettes are perfect. The structure and tailoring are so flattering to my fuller upper torso. I love that the dresses’ skirts are A-line, not straight-cut like most shirt-dresses, there’s such a generous amount of silk fabric that I think even women with very full hips, thighs, etc., would love this cut . Contrary to the usual advice, a two-pocket shirt or dress is very flattering for a fuller bust, especially in silk, which adds no bulk. It visually cuts the chest area, and the eyes focus on the pockets, not what’s underneath! (So long as the size is adequate to button without strain or gapping, of course), The women who advise to the contrary as always flat-chested, what do they know? They always say we should wear wrap dresses, too, but I have yet to find one with enough fabric to actually cover my bust with reasonable modesty, which I must have.
